energization

Intermediate (B1)

IPA: /ˌɛnərdʒɪˈzeɪʃən/

KK: /ˌɛnərdʒɪˈzeɪʃən/

noun
Definition

The process of making something full of energy or excitement.


Example

The energization of the team led to a successful project completion.

Root Explanation

Energization → It is formed from "energize" (from Greek "energeia", meaning activity or operation) and the suffix "-ation" (meaning the action or process of). The word "energization" refers to the process of making something energetic or active.
